TODAYshow.com Debuts a First: Live Video Access From TODAY's Vancouver Olympic Set
GlobeNewswire
2010-02-17

   Site Gives Viewers Insider Access With 360-Degree Video Views
               From the TODAY Set on Grouse Mountain

VANCOUVER, British Columbia, Feb. 17, 2010 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- In a
broadcast first, TODAY is giving viewers unprecedented access to its
set at the Olympics Winter Games. TODAYshow.com will feature live,
360-degree, interactive video that allows consumers to view the TODAY
set on Vancouver's Grouse Mountain. Viewers can enjoy the Olympic set
from the same perspective as Matt, Meredith, Ann and Al. TODAYshow.com
will feature the live video stream from 7 a.m. to 10 a.m. (EST) on
February 17 and 18, 2010.

Viewers can watch TODAY in 360. TODAYshow.com will feature one live
video stream that alternates between two 360-degree cameras. One live
stream provides viewers with interior views of the TODAY set in
Vancouver and the other live stream captures the action outside the
Grouse Mountain studio. In addition to live streams, selected segments
will be available on TODAYshow.com following each broadcast.
TODAYshow.com is using new imLIVE(TM) technology, created by Immersive
Media, which allows viewers to see what's happening in and around the
TODAY set -- right from their computers. Immersive Media is a pioneer
of 360-degree video, and its technology is helping TODAYshow.com
deliver a one-of-a-kind interactive experience to its audience.
